Numeric value associated to measurement type:
0
= Measure disabled
1
= Complete beams status array
2
= Top beam dark
3
= Top beam light
4
= Bottom beam dark
5
= Bottom beam light
6
= Middle beam dark
7
= Middle beam light
8
= Total beam dark
9
= Total beam light
10 = Total contiguous beam dark
11 = Total contiguous beam light
12 = N. of transitions dark
13 = N. of transitions light
